IWMSDirectory::GetDataSourcePlugin

The GetDataSourcePlugin method retrieves a pointer to the plug-in used to source content from the directory.

Syntax

  HRESULT GetDataSourcePlugin(
  IWMSDataSourcePlugin**  ppDataSource
);

Parameters

ppDataSource

[out] Pointer to a pointer to a file system data source plug-in.

Return Values

If the method succeeds, the plug-in must return S_OK. To report an error, the plug-in can return any HRESULT other than S_OK. If the plug-in uses the IWMSEventLog interface to log error information directly to the Windows Event Viewer, it is recommended that it return NS_E_PLUGIN_ERROR_REPORTED. Typically, the server attempts to make plug-in error information available to the server object model, the Windows Event Viewer, and the troubleshooting list in the details pane of the Windows Media Services MMC. However, if the plug-in uses the IWMSEventLog interface to send custom error information to the Windows Event Viewer, returning NS_E_PLUGIN_ERROR_REPORTED stops the server from also logging to the event viewer. For more information about retrieving plug-in error information, see Identifying Plug-in Errors.

Remarks

The data source plug-in must source from a file system that supports enumeration.

Requirements

Header: datacontainer.h.

Library: WMSServerTypeLib.dll.

Platform: Windows Server 2003, Enterprise Edition; Windows Server 2003, Datacenter Edition; Windows Server 2008.
